History of Handheld Gaming Devices

The history of handheld gaming devices dates back to the late 1970s, when the first electronic games emerged. These early devices, such as the Milton Bradley Microvision, introduced the concept of portable gaming. They were rudimentary, yet they laid the groundwork for future innovations. In the 1980s, Nintendo revolutionized the market with the Game Boy, which combined portability with engaging gameplay. This device sold millions of units and established a loyal fan base. The success of the Game Boy demonstrated the potential profitability of handheld gaming.

As technology advanced, so did the capabilities of these devices. The introduction of color screens and improved graphics in the 1990s attracted a broader audience. This shift marked a significant turning point in the industry. Many consumers were eager for more immersive experiences.

The 2000s saw the rise of smartphones, which transformed the gaming landscape. With the ability to download games instantly, mobile gaming became accessible to everyone. This accessibility has led to a surge in revenue for the gaming industry. It’s a remarkable evolution that continues to shape our entertainment choices.
